Rock rose
Also known as: Shrubby rock-rose
They are perennial shrubs. The leaves are evergreen, opposite, simple, usually slightly rough-surfaced. They have showy 5-petaled flowers ranging from white to purple and dark pink. Rock rose is containing about 20 species. Rock rose are found on dry or rocky soils throughout the Mediterranean region.

Water: Adapted to Mediterranean arid conditions, rock rose requires minimal moisture and deep watering every 2-3 weeks. Thriving in rocky landscapes, it suits xeriscaping, tolerates full sun, and prefers well-draining soil, making it a low-maintenance, resilient evergreen shrub for dry climates.
Propagation: To propagate rock rose, use cuttings in summer or seed sowing in autumn/spring. Ensure high light and well-draining soil. For cuttings, use 4-6 inch segments treated with rooting hormone. For seeds, scatter on soil, maintain warmth and moisture until germination. Growth can be moderate in difficulty.
